ACCTsss*
Program Table ACC Read
Reads the ACC value (acceleration).
sss: Program step (PGMSTEP)
ACCT123 = 12345678 [CR] [LF]
ACCT123 = :[SP] [SP] [SP] [SP] [SP]
[SP] [SP] [CR] [LF]
ACCTsss =
nnnnnnnn*
Program Table ACC Write
Sets the ACC value (acceleration).
sss: Program step (PGMSTEP)
Settings:
1 ≤ nnnnnnnn ≤ +99999999: Acceleration [1000
(reference units/min)/ms]
“:”: Continues the previously executed program
step’s specification.
OK
DECTsss*
Program Table DEC Read
Reads the DEC value (deceleration).
sss: Program step (PGMSTEP)
DECT123 = 12345678 [CR] [LF]
DECT123 = :[SP] [SP] [SP] [SP] [SP]
[SP] [SP] [CR] [LF]
DECTsss =
nnnnnnnn*
Program Table DEC Write
Sets the DEC value (deceleration).
sss: Program step (PGMSTEP)
Settings:
1 ≤ nnnnnnnn ≤ +99999999: Deceleration [1000
(reference units/min)/ms]
“:”: Continues the previously executed program
step’s specification.
OK
